Govt plans to bring national-level athletes under structured salary framework: State Minister Aminul
State Minister for Youth and Sports Md Aminul Haque on Wednesday said that the government has a plan to bring national-level athletes under a structured salary framework.
“The current government is planning to improve athletes’ living standards and ensure their future security and to bring national-level athletes under a structured salary framework. It is working to establish sports as a respectable profession,” he said.

The state minister came up with the information while speaking at the view-exchange meeting with managing directors and chief executive officers of leading banks and financial institutions at the conference room of the National Sports Council.
He also urged the banks and financial institutions to play an active role in the overall development of the country’s sports sector and in ensuring professionalism among athletes.
The minister also announced that the ‘Notun Kuri Sports’ programme aimed at identifying talented players from the grassroots will be launched nationwide immediately after Eid-ul-Fitr.
Mentioning that not all federations in the country are financially solvent, the state minister urged the banks and financial institutions to remain involved with different sporting disciplines and become integral partners in the sports arena through regular sponsorship.

Executives of banks and financial institutions present at the meeting welcomed the initiative of the Ministry.
They expressed satisfaction over having a sports personality as the State Minister and pledged to work together to elevate the country’s sports sector to a global standard.
